Output 18cf63b4374b64c54dbcdedfe9b0ce3cc0dfb5001029a942fec3dc2607dbda1a:24

value
2999818
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 228bc2b3a9f0e5b479c16b31496b528c7a12271a OP_EQUALVERIFY OP_CHECKSIG
address
149fQFqPXRzK8CcozW95zrhe7EPprKbtJD
transaction
18cf63b4374b64c54dbcdedfe9b0ce3cc0dfb5001029a942fec3dc2607dbda1a
confirmations
485210
spent
true